Auxin\Plugin\CoreElements\Elementor\Modules\ThemeBuilder\Classes\Locations_Manager S

Total Complexity 47
Dependencies 3
Dependents 1
Total lines 227
Lines of code 156
Logical lines of code 85
Comment lines 13
Methods 22
Properties 7

Methods 22

Method Rating Maintainability Complexity Lines of code
do_location()
S
55 5 20
builder_wrapper()
S
59 5 14
register_location()
S
56 4 18
get_documents_for_location()
S
62 5 10
add_doc_to_location()
S
66 3 9
filter_add_location_meta_on_create_new_post()
S
70 2 6
skip_doc_in_location()
S
68 2 7
register_core_location()
S
67 2 7
set_is_printed()
S
68 2 7
set_global_authordata()
S
69 2 7
register_locations()
S
73 2 5
register_all_core_location()
S
73 2 5
get_location()
S
66 2 9
get_core_locations()
S
82 1 3
location_exits()
S
76 1 4
__construct()
S
71 1 5
get_doc_location()
S
76 1 4
get_locations()
S
76 1 4
did_location()
S
79 1 3
is_printed()
S
79 1 3
remove_doc_from_location()
S
79 1 3
get_current_location()
S
82 1 3